My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Benjamin is very adaptable, once he is comfortable with his environment. He is a little on the small side for his age, but he can hold his own - and even get the upper hand - in this wrestling matches with Oswald. Ideally, he would love to be adopted along with his "brother-from-another-mother" Oswald, as they have become fast friends.

Benjamin, along with his sisters and mother, was rescued from under a collapsing deck north of the city before being placed in an Abbey Cat foster home. He was later placed in a second foster home as a companion for Oswald.

It took little Benjamin a few days to become settled, but once comfortable, he has become a going concern. He has bundles of energy for play and especially loves wands with feathers or a toy at the end of it - and laser pointers. He has a very curious nature and is the brains behind the shenanigans that he and Oswald get up to.

Benjamin loves to be pet - even belly rubs - when he's in his relaxed state, and his purrs can be quite loud. Although he's not a big fan of being picked up and held for long, he will sleep on the pillow beside his foster mom for the entire night without a peep, and even ask for petting by touching her hand with his little paw.
